RCT of a client-centred, caseworker-delivered smoking cessation intervention for a socially disadvantated population [ 2010 - 2015 ]

Researchers: Prof Billie Bonevski (Principal investigator) ,  A/Pr Christine Paul Prof Afaf Girgis Prof Catherine D'Este

Brief description Smoking among the socially disadvantaged is unacceptably high. Little is known about the best way to reduce smoking among the disadvantaged. This study aims to lower smoking rates among clients attending community social services. Given smoking is the leading preventable cause of death and illness, the study has the potential to impact on the health and well-being of a particularly vulnerable sector of the community.

Funding Amount $AUD 440,217.67

Funding Scheme NHMRC Project Grants
